Reading the transcript

This page is linked from other pages, such as our indexes of seafarers.

If there are more documents for the ship for that year, links to them will be displayed at the top of the page so that you can search for other records for the seafarer or the ship.

The Ship details section of the transcript shows the details taken from the front page of the document, or the header for half-yearly returns.

It also shows the name of the archive holding the document and the archive reference.

The Crew names section shows a transcript of the entries for the crew, in the order in which they appear in the original document. If the link to this page comes from the index of seafarers, that person's record will be highlighted. Crew members occasionally signed off and then signed on again, so it is a good idea to scan all through the list.

The original crew list will show more detail than our transcript so it is well worth obtaining a copy of the document. For example, it will show the person's wages and when they signed on and off. There may also be details of the voyages, records of any disciplinary matters and accidents to the ship.

Ship details

Vessel  OKENBURY Dates  8/3/1870  to 13/6/1870
Official number  60659 List type  Eng 1
Ownership  W W STEER Registered  SALCOMBE, 4/1869
 
  SALCOMBE Tonnage  231 net
Master  ADAM BLACKLEY Archives Devon Archives and Local Studies
  KINGSBRIDGE, DEVON Archives reference 1976/OKENBURY/60659
Notes Richard Rowe, apprentice, fell from the topsail yardarm and died, 14/3/1870.
